§ 8-396 — Notice of probation modification, termination or revocation disposition matters; notice of arrest

A.On request of a victim who has provided an address or other contact information, the probation department shall notify the victim of any of the following:
1.A probation revocation disposition proceeding or any proceeding in which the court is asked to terminate the probation or intensive probation of the delinquent who committed the delinquent act against the victim.
2.Any hearing on a proposed modification of the terms of probation or intensive probation.
3.The arrest of a delinquent pursuant to a warrant issued for a probation violation.
B.On request of a victim who has provided a current address or other current contact information, the probation department shall notify the victim of the following:
